Here at Transformation Church we believe in Representing God to the lost and found for Transformation in Christ. We are a multi-ethnic, multi-generational, and multiplying church committed to progression not perfection. We are led by Lead Pastors Michael and Natalie Todd.

Don’t Hate The Player, Change The Game: God’s Starting 5 // Wicked: The Worship Of Wealth (Week 3) // Pastor Michael Todd
God has given us the blueprint for living a life of faith, but sometimes we get caught up playing the wrong game. In Week 3 of WICKED: The Worship of Wealth, Pastor Michael Todd challenged us to stop hating the player and start changing the game by focusing on God’s Starting 5—Prayer, Bible Reading, Gathering, Fasting, and Giving. These practices keep us aligned with God’s purpose and equipped for spiritual battles. Pastor Michael reminded us that the game of life isn’t just warm-ups—it’s warfare. We can’t overcome without opposition, and each of these five spiritual practices faces resistance: independence, ignorance, isolation, idolatry, and immaturity. By fixing our eyes on Jesus and committing to God’s game plan, we can experience the joy and freedom that come from living a faith-filled life. Scripture References: Hebrews 12:1-2 NIV Proverbs 3:9-10 NIV James 5:16 KJV Philippian 4:6-7 NLT 2 Timothy 2:15 KJV Acts 2:42-44 NIV Matthew 7:24-27 ESV

Don't Fail This Test // Wicked: The Worship Of Wealth (Part 2) // Michael Todd

God wants to give us His heart on finances, wealth, and generosity. Every time we experience financial increase, we’re taking an open-book test and God has already given us the answers. In Week 2 of WICKED: The Worship of Wealth, Pastor Michael Todd broke down tithing as a biblical principle and practice established by God of returning the first 10% of our increase back to God through the local church. He debunked myths and misteachings around giving and reminded us that tithing isn’t about pressure, it’s about honoring God. This message speaks to the real feelings many believers have about tithing and reveals the fun and freedom that come with trusting God in this area.
